GOTHENBURG, Sweden, March 19, 2008 -- Chalmers University of Technology in Gothenburg, Sweden, in collaboration with spinoff company PicoSolve Inc., have demonstrated a measurement method to analyze optical signals with information encoded in intensity and in the optical carrier phase. They said the method sets a record in the measurement of optical high-speed signals. The high-fidelity analysis is made possible by using optical instead of electronic sampling, providing extremely high temporal resolution.     nano
    An SI prefix meaning one billionth (10-9). Nano can also be used to indicate the study of atoms, molecules and other structures and particles on the nanometer scale. Nano-optics (also referred to as nanophotonics), for example, is the study of how light and light-matter interactions behave on the nanometer scale. See nanophotonics.
    photonics
    The technology of generating and harnessing light and other forms of radiant energy whose quantum unit is the photon. The science includes light emission, transmission, deflection, amplification and detection by optical components and instruments, lasers and other light sources, fiber optics, electro-optical instrumentation, related hardware and electronics, and sophisticated systems.
